Chanol - Dehar, Mandi

Chanol is a village situated in the Dehar tehsil of Mandi district, Himachal Pradesh. It is located approximately 61 km from Mandi. Chanol village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Chanol is 014265. The village covers a total geographical area of 220 hectares and falls under the 175030 pincode. Sundarnagar is the nearest town.

Chanol village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Sundernagar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Mandi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Chanol

According to the 2011 Census, Chanol village had a total population of 894 people, including 434 males and 460 females, living in 183 households. The sex ratio was 1,060 females per 1,000 males. The overall literacy rate was 82.55%, with male literacy at 89.43% and female literacy at 76.19%. The Scheduled Caste (SC) population was 164, while the Scheduled Tribe (ST) population was 1.

Transport and Connectivity of Chanol

Chanol is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through bus services.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. the road distance from Mandi to Chanol is about 61 km, with the usual travel time around ~1.7 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
